Painesville weather in July

In July, Painesville sees average daytime highs of 78°F and overnight lows near 69°F, with 4.4 in of rain across 12.8 wet days and about 14.7 hours of daylight. It is the 1st-warmest and 3rd-wettest month of the year here.

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 78°F through the month.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 44% of the time in July, and the air most often feels muggy.

Daylight stretches from about 15 hours at the start of July to 14 h 18 min by month's end. Set against the rest of the year, July is Painesville's 2nd-clearest and 11th-windiest month. For the whole year in context, see Painesville's year-round climate.

Temperature in July

Average highAverage lowShaded bands: 10–90% of days

Day-to-day highs hold fairly steady near 78°F through the month.

A typical July day in Painesville reaches about 78°F in the afternoon and slips back to 69°F overnight — a 8°F spread between the day's warmth and the night's chill. On most days the high lands between 71°F and 84°F. Set against its neighbours, July runs about 4°F warmer than June and about 1°F warmer than August.

Location & terrain

Where is Painesville?

Painesville sits at 41.7°N, 81.2°W, 676 ft above sea level, in United States. The nearest listed city is Mentor, 6.2 mi away.

Topography around Painesville

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 2, 10 and 50 miles of Painesville.

Within 2 miles, the terrain around Painesville has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 299 ft around an average of 659 ft above sea level; within 10 miles,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 827 ft; within 50 miles, significant vari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 906 ft.

The land around Painesville is covered by trees (52%) and grassland (27%) within 2 miles, trees (44%) and water (35%) within 10 miles, and water (50%) and trees (34%) within 50 miles.
